Relief from Stuffy Nose

A stuffy nose is one of the most common symptoms of a cold and can cause a great deal of discomfort. In addition, a stuffy nose can also be the result of everyday exposure to pollutants like dust, animal fur and pollen that irritate the nasal passage and lead to a stuffy nose. Stuffy nose symptoms include difficulty in breathing, blocked nose, irritation of the nasal passage, cough and even headaches. You can cure a stuffy nose with the help of a few health tips and simple home remedies. You can help prevent a stuffy nose by ensuring that your home environment is free of common pollutants and allergens like dust, animal fur and pollen. Ensure that you move out indoor plants from your bedroom and ensure that it is dust free to help prevent a stuffy nose. In addition, try to keep your nose and mouth well covered when you step out to avoid harmful exposure to everyday pollution. Examine your everyday diet and avoid eating anything that may trigger a stuffy nose. For instance, several people suffer from a milk allergy that causes the nose to become congested. Similarly, several people also suffer from a wheat allergy that leads to a stuffy nose. Consult your doctor about any possible allergies you may be prone to and ensure that you eliminate such foods and products from your everyday diet. These simple health precautions can help prevent a stuffy nose effectively.

You can also try any of the following simple and natural stuffy nose remedies. One of the most effective stuffy nose remedies is to sniff an onion. Sniffing an onion will help unclog your nasal passage and provide immediate stuffy nose relief. Increasing your consumption of spicy food is another effective way to cure stuffy nose. Hot and spicy food will lead to a runny nose, thereby effectively unclogging it. Chili peppers and other spicy foods are an ideal addition to your meals when you are suffering from a stuffy nose. Drink plenty of hot, clear fluids to help unclog blocked nasal passages. Hot liquids like chicken soup and hot lemon tea are ideal for dislodging mucus and other irritants that are causing a stuffy nose, sinus. The steam from these hot fluids will help clear up a stuffy nose effectively. In addition, increasing your consumption of fluids is an effective way to prevent dehydration when you are suffering from a cold.
